Overview of Asus NUC 14 Pro
The Asus NUC 14 Pro features a sleek, small form factor with high-performance hardware. It is equipped with the latest Intel processors, ample RAM options, and fast storage capabilities. Its connectivity options include multiple USB ports, Thunderbolt, and Ethernet, facilitating versatile network setups.
Key Features for Cloud Computing
- Processing Power: Equipped with Intel Core i7 or i9 processors, ensuring efficient handling of virtual machines and cloud services.
- Memory: Supports up to 64GB of DDR4 RAM, enabling multiple concurrent cloud workloads.
- Storage: NVMe SSD options provide fast data access and transfer speeds critical for cloud operations.
- Connectivity: Multiple USB-C, Thunderbolt 4, and Ethernet ports support various network configurations and peripherals.
- Expandability: Compact design allows for easy integration into existing server racks or workspaces.

Limitations and Considerations
While the Asus NUC 14 Pro offers many benefits, there are some limitations to consider. Its compact size may restrict expandability compared to full-sized servers. Additionally, thermal management in confined spaces requires attention to prevent overheating during intensive workloads. Compatibility with certain enterprise-grade network hardware should also be verified before deployment.
